Is it a Good Idea to Go Without a Realtor for Your House Sale?

Selling a house is a major decision.

Its likely your largest investment and its understandable to want to reduce expenses with the sale.

Choosing FSBO does put you in control, but it comes at a cost.

Realtors often bring market expertise and know what buyers want.

This insight can result in better offers and more work off your plate.

Worse yet, many who pick the non-traditional route often make legal mistakes that can cost them money.
